  • Title

    Decomposition of Descriptor Systems with Distributional Equivalence

  • Abstract
    In this paper, we focus on the structural decomposition of linear time-invariant descriptor systems. It has been extensively demonstrated and proven by Chen et al. that its counterpart for proper systems has played an important role in solving many control problems such as H2 and Hinfin control problems. We develop the structural decomposition technique of SISO system when the distributional equivalence is considered. We give a step-by-step constructive proof for the structural decomposition of SISO linear time-invariant descriptor systems.
